Russian Shelling Claims Lives in Eastern Ukraine and Lviv Region
Kyiv, The Gulf Observer: Tragedy struck in various regions of eastern Ukraine as Russian shelling claimed the lives of at least three individuals amidst the ongoing conflict that has persisted for more than two years. Additionally, two more casualties were reported in the Lviv region, situated far from the front lines of the conflict.
Local officials confirmed the devastating impact of Russian shelling, highlighting the indiscriminate nature of the attacks that continue to wreak havoc on civilian populations. In the northeastern city of Kharkiv, a frequent target of Russia’s escalating assaults on critical infrastructure, regional governor Oleh Synehubov reported a strike targeting civilian infrastructure during the evening hours.
Reports from regional news outlets indicated that aerial bombs had been dropped on various areas of the region, exacerbating the already dire humanitarian situation. Despite the ferocity of the attacks, no injuries were reported in the immediate aftermath.
